Transaction 5101f982fbce39431e80dbfd8fb8e9c71d846a0bcb511e66ab6c3baadfe577f9

60 Input
1 Outputs
  • 5101f982fbce39431e80dbfd8fb8e9c71d846a0bcb511e66ab6c3baadfe577f9:0
  • value  10389730
    address  bc1qgzrva028eym96uax90j28qj3aqhh3dy8gk6qvp